The MGKVP MBA placement details are not out yet. However, the overall details for PG (2-year) courses are available in the NIRF report 2024. During 2023 placements, 57 PG (2-year) students were placed out of 1,374 graduates. Earlier, out of 1,417 total students 354 were successfully placed in the 2022 drive. The cut off for Bsc. Honours in Agriculture does not remains constant in Banaras hindu university, and it keeps on changing. But as per the most recent cut off marks for B.Sc Hons in agriculture at BHU through Common University Entrance Test, the cut off marks are 222 marks for general category, 198 marks for OBC category, 171 marks for SC category and 158 marks for ST category.

Banaras Hindu University will release the CUET BHU cut off 2024 after eight to ten days of CUET 2024 results declaration. National Testing Agency will declare the CUET UG result 2024 by June 30, 2024 at exams.nta.ac.in/CUET-UG/. BHU will retain the CUET scores automatically. On the basis of the preferences entered by the candidate in CUET BHU 2024 application form and CUET 2024 score, candidates will be allotted seat.

There are 74 seats available for the BA LL.B course at BHU. You need a minimum of 50% score in class 12th to be eligible for BA LL.B.
